Georgia ranks 16th in top 20 European countries with Corruption Free Index
The Wellbeing Research Centre at Oxford University published Corruption Perception World Ratings, the Georgian Dream party reported.
According to the GD, Georgia is named as a corruption-free country among the 50 best countries and territories ranking 41st place globally and 16th among the top 20 European countries.
Georgia outruns all EU candidate countries and 19 member states of the EU and NATO – Italy, Portugal, Czechia, Lithuania, Croatia, Poland, Greece, Montenegro, Malta, Slovenia, Turkey, Slovakia, Albania, Hungary, Romania, Cyprus, Bulgaria and North Macedonia,” the GD said.
